Information Services Advisory Groups

There are a number of committees and interest groups at Macalester geared toward discussing issues related to information resources, broadly considered. Although these groups have different goals, structures, constituencies, agendas and interests, all share concerns with various aspects of information services within the context of Macalester as an academic community.

  • The Information Services Advisory Committee. This committee, chaired by Professor Eric Wiertelak, advises Joel Clemmer, Vice President for Library and Information Services. The Committee assists in planning and overseeing issues of general interest for Macalester College's Information Services departments: Computing and Information Technology, the DeWitt Wallace Library and Media Services. Membership includes faculty, staff, students (and, in an ex officio role, staff members from each of the Information Services departments).

  • The Administrative Users' Group. Chaired by Doug Rosenberg, this group meets regularly to discuss issues relating to CARS and other computing tools affecting on-campus administrative offices.

  • The Web Management Team. This group is responsible for creating the policies and procedures which guide the development of Macalester's presence on the World Wide Web. The WMT is chaired by Sara Suelflow, the College's Web Coordinator. WMT holds periodic brown-bag discussions to gather input from the Macalester community regarding our Web site--these discussions are typically announced in the Campus Bulletin and the Today.
